Zimbabwe: Unratified protocols and conventions
Updated April 2005
Some optional protocols adopted by the UN General Assembly remain unratified by Zimbabwe:
- The Convention against Torture and Other Cruel, Inhuman, Degrading Treatment or punishment, which entered into force in 1987, and the Optional Protocol to the Convention.
- The International Convention on the Protection of the Rights of All Migrant Workers and Members of Their Families, which into force in 2003.
- The First and Second Optional Protocol to the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ights.
- The Second Optional Protocol to the International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ights which aims at the abolition of the death penalty.
- Two Optional Protocols to the Convention on the Rights of the Child on the involvement of children in armed conflict and on the sale of children, child prostitution and child pornography.
- The Optional Protocol to the Convention on the Elimination of all forms of Discrimination against Women.
